Venesco is seeking a Junior Systems Analyst to provide services at the United States Drug Enforcement Agency (DEA) in Arlington, VA. Junior Systems Analyst will provide support for all Federal Acquisition (FA) Systems including DEA internal and other Governmental and non-governmental systems. Support includes:

  • Monitor Impact Assessment and DEA Implementation planning for external program and system development
  • Develop and deploy system training
  • Develop and aintain system and process documentation
  • Develop and maintain user documentation
  • Hotline user support
  • Develop and maintain system metrics & dashboard reports
  • Execute system/data audits
  • Release Management
  • Test version releases and upgrades
  • Execute system data pulls and data analysis/ data mining tasks and report
  • System Development: Develop system requirements, Project Management, System Pilot and Implementation
  • Automate manual processes with applications including, but not limited to:
  1. UFMS (Momentum)
  2. SQL
  3. SharePoint (SP2016 and 2019)
  4. SharePoint Designer (2013)
  5. InfoPath
  6. SharePoint 365 [and Power-automate]
  7. Captivate
  8. Microsoft Office suite
  9. Adobe Pro
  10. MS PowerBI
  11. DEALS [DEA training application]
  12. Microsoft.Net
  • Research and learn new technology tools and applications to improve processes in FA and/or DEA.
  • Monitor the Environment for new developments (in systems, policies, programs, directives, FAR changes, laws, operational changes, etc.) for DEA and Acquisition impacts. Assess impact, develop optional ways to address for management consideration and implementation.
  • Work closely and coordinate with Acquisition Operations and Policy on day-to-day operational assessments and process improvement enhancements.
  • Develop and manage all Office internal / external communications (including 508 compliance as required): Develop memorandums, emails, instructions, etc.; Manage standardizing and consistency of communication across Office;
  • Manage vetting processes, publishing and posting standards.
  • Full life-cycle support for the Financial Management Division’s (CFO) intranet and team sites (DEA-wide access = intranet, internal division/office access = team sites).



Requirements:

  • Bachelor's Degree in Computer Science, Information Technology or related field
  • Three (3) years of IT experience
  • Broad technical skills (SQL, SharePoint, Power BI)
  • User helpdesk experience
  • Proficient in at least one of the following: UFMS application, Momentum software or similar contract/financial management system
  • Developing system requirements and Office of Acquisition & Relocation (FA) application tools, developing process workflow and documentation
  • Resolving issues and developing resolution recommendations
  • Ability to work collaboratively with contracting, financial management and relocation staff
  • Ability to communicate orally and in writing
  • Ability to plan and execute work independently
  • Team player, well organized, self-motivated, curious, hungry and a quick learner
  • Good analytical skills
